Eddie Scozzare, big tipper?
Our audio master was invited to Gunnar Esiason’s wedding over the weekend, and apparently, he tipped a cab driver $15 on a $25 ride…but somehow, 60 percent isn’t a big enough tip in Boomer’s eyes?
“$15 on a $25 bill? That guy was probably thrilled,” Gio said, and Jerry agreed, but here came Booms:
“I do remember this, and one of the parts of the conversation Eddie didn’t mention is that I asked him if the guy knew who he was, as a quasi-celebrity, and what was your response?” Boomer asked.
“He barely knew who you were,” Eddie replied.
“Okay, so if that’s the case, you do what you do,” Boomer said back. “But if you’re known and representing our show, that’s not enough in my mind.”
Jerry and Gio were incredulous as this, but Booms took offense when one of them claimed he’s rich.
“Stop saying that! I’ve worked very hard, and I’m not going to apologize for being successful,” Boomer sternly said, to which Eddie replied: “I’ve worked very hard and I don’t make squat!”
And then came Boomer, generous colleague, off the top rope.
“You got a free Peloton that you don’t use!”
